Production Process Information
The production process for car manufacturers involves several key stages to ensure the creation of high-quality vehicles. First, design and engineering take place, where teams create detailed plans and specifications for the car. This includes everything from aesthetics to performance features, ensuring the vehicle meets safety and regulatory standards. Next comes the sourcing of materials, where manufacturers select the best quality components like engines, tires, and electronics from various suppliers. Once materials are secured, the assembly line process begins.
Here, skilled workers and advanced robotics come together to build the car step-by-step, from the chassis to final inspection. Finally, the completed vehicles undergo quality control checks to ensure they meet the manufacturer’s high standards before being delivered to dealerships. Throughout this process, manufacturers also focus on sustainability and customer satisfaction, ensuring their products are not only reliable but also environmentally friendly.

How do I assess the quality of a car manufacturer?
To assess quality, request samples of their work and visit their production facilities if possible. Look for certifications like ISO 9001 or IATF 16949, which indicate adherence to quality management standards. Customer reviews and case studies can also provide insights into their reliability.
